By upping body levels of a body enzyme, pantethine counteracts brain

fog, certain allergic sensitivities, and some consequences of

alcoholism. (And here it is --) ... In people with candidiasis, the

enzyme fights off a toxic byproduct called acetaldehyde, which is

thought to cause brain fog, often-suffered but rarely diagnosed....

Acetaldehyde also is suspected of being responsible for some symptoms of

alcoholism, including alcoholic heart muscle disease. The

pantethine-stimulated enzyme also detoxifies formaldehyde, an all too

frequent offender for chemically sensitive individuals. "

In summary, Dr. Atkins is saying that Pantethine, without toxic

consequences, can reduce cholesterol, counuteract oxidation, stimulate

the growth of friendly bacteria, and fight allergies, inflammation,

autoimmune disruptions, and alcoholism.

In case you wondered, Dr. Cooter and Dr. Schmtt suggest 300 micrograms

of Molybdenum in three divided doses per day, and further suggests

staying on it for at least 4 months.. Dr. Atkins suggests 450 to 900

miligrams daily of Pantethine with an equal amount of Pantethenic Acid.
